首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include main() { int x=010, y=10; printf("%d,%d\n", ++x, y--); } 程序运行后的输出结果是( )。
有以下程序 #include main() { int x=010, y=10; printf("%d,%d\n", ++x, y--); } 程序运行后的输出结果是( )。
admin
2015-07-28
20
问题
有以下程序
#include
main()
{
int x=010, y=10;
printf("%d,%d\n", ++x, y--);
}
程序运行后的输出结果是( )。
选项
A、9,10
B、11,10
C、010,9
D、10,9
答案
A
解析
八进制整常数以数字"0"作为前缀,格式控制符为"%d"表示按照十进制输出,而且自加自减运算中,++x和--x都是先计算后使用该变量,而x++和x--是先使用该变量再计算,所以在输出的时候输出的是x自加1之后的十进制数字,即9,还有y自减之前的十进制数字,即10,所以答案选A。
转载请注明原文地址:https://kaotiyun.com/show/cdJ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
在数据库管理系统提供的数据语言中,负责数据的模式定义与数据的物理存取构建的是
下列叙述中,不正确的是
已知形成链表的存储结构如下图所示,则下述类型描述中的空白处应填_______。structlink{chardata;_______,}node;
假定建立了以下链表结构,指针p、q分别指向如图所示的结点,则以下可以将q所指结点从链表中删除并释放该结点的语句组是()
有程序: voidfun(inta,intb,intc) {a=456;b=567;c=678;} main() {intx=10,y=20,z=30; fun(x,y,Z); printf("%d,%d,%d\n",z,y,
在宏定义#defineP13.1415926中,用宏名PI代替一个()
对于基本类型机同的两个指针变量之间,不能进行的动算是()
设a,b,c,d,m和n均为int型变量,且a=5,b=6,c=7,d=m=2,n=2,则逻辑表达式(m=a>b)&&(n=c>d)运算后,n的值为()
动态分配一整型数据长度的空间,使指针p指向该存储空间,则下列空缺处应填入的正确语句是( )。 int*p; p=______malloc (sizeof(int));
设有以下定义和语句,输出的结果是(用small模式编译,指针变量占2个字节)______。structdate{long*cat;structdate*next;doubledog;}too;
随机试题
网卡MAC地址的长度为_______字节。
下列哪几种疾病可能发生乳头内陷
以下关于小轿车进项税的说法,符合规定的有()。
在判断正常与异常的心理活动时,自知力属于()。
西方人文主义的起源与发展
由普通法院行使违宪审查权的典型国家是()。
(2005年简答57)抵押权的含义和法律特征。
StudiesShowU.S.SpendingDoesn’tGetBestHealthTheUnitedStatesmayspendtwiceasmuchonhealthcareasotherrichc
Manytheoriesconcerningthecausesofjuveniledelinquency(crimescommittedbyyoungpeople)focuseitherontheindividualor
DoestheWorldFaceaFutureofWaterWars?[A]Throughouthistory,peoplehavefoughtbitterwarsoverpoliticalideology,natio
最新回复
(
0
)